FNMA (Fannie Mae) and FHA Tighten Capital Reserve Requirements For Condominium Mortgage Lending. Since the condominium market meltdown, both Fannie Mae and FHA have passed increasingly stricter and tighter lending guidelines on condominium financing. Of particular concern to the agencies and potential buyers is the capital reserve account.

The most well-known guideline is the size of the loan, which as of 2018 was generally limited to $453,100 for single family homes in the continental US. Other guidelines include borrower’s loan-to-value ratio (i.e. the size of down payment ), debt-to-income ratio, credit score and history, documentation requirements, etc.

Mortgages for condos tend to have more requirements than a standard home loan, but some of these rules focus on the condo project rather than the borrower. Find out how condo loans work in terms of interest rate and payment calculation.
Florida Condominium Mortgage Down Payment Requirements – A conventional mortgage for a condominium in Florida requires the conventional mortgage down payment of 20 percent. While the 20 percent rule is not unique to Florida or to condominiums, it holds pretty firm for this type of property in the Sunshine State.
